Replace 1 guide flag on your Western snow plow. Red and white nylon flag hooks onto the top of your wire snow plow guide for additional flare and so you can see the corners of your plow blade from your cab.

Today, we're gonna take a look at the replacement blade guide flag with S-hook for Western Snow Plow.Now, this replaces your blade guide flag and the S-hook. This does not come with the pole that this attaches to, it's just going to be if you lost this, or it went missing when you we're out plowing the snow, but this helps to give you a visual guide to the edges of your snow plow so you can know the width of where you're plowing.It has the nice bright lettering on either side, "Think snow," with the little snowflakes there.As far as the dimensions, it's going to be about 7 1/2 inches long from the tip of the flag to the other end. With the S-hook, it's about 8 1/2 inches long overall. It's going to be about 3 inches wide, and, from the end to where that grommet is in the center, that's about 6 1/2 inches. Our S-hook is about 2 inches long, and the opening there is going to be about a half-inch wide from the inside edge to inside edge.It's made of a nice sort of nylon material, and, again, it does have that bright white lettering on the red background, so it's very visible.This product is made in the USA, and that's gonna do it for our look at the replacement blade guide flag with S-hook for Western Snow Plow.
